![](https://p8.secure.hostingprod.com/@site.belmontwine.com/ssl/ystore/images/spacer.gif) | Qty=3Size=750 ml, RP[97]"The 2005 Cabernet Sauvignon Diamond Mountain has an opaque purple color and fabulously intense notes of beef blood, crushed rocks, forest floor, crème de cassis, licorice, and a volcanic/charcoal/hot gravel character. This is terrific stuff. Full-bodied, with a majestic mouthfeel and finish, this is just a magnificent Cabernet Sauvignon from a vineyard on Diamond Mountain called Wallis. Only 667 cases were produced." - Robert Parker, robertparker.com (Jun 28, 2015) |
